Output 64260b01c8a72f175e693edb0f8af40183f4eb4d3789b80996a711abfb1bd01b:0

value
352598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80a473f0c7f67756575cbe1b82223ed2450fec36 OP_EQUAL
address
3DRDRV6zPij93tE6Hzmjkaas76btd7jFjV
transaction
64260b01c8a72f175e693edb0f8af40183f4eb4d3789b80996a711abfb1bd01b
spent
true